Before SOMEFUN existed, Lorraine spent years in the construction industry as a Quantity Surveyor, managing projects, timelines, and execution. Long before boardrooms and blueprints became part of her professional journey, however, she was already doing something she loved: leading and facilitating educational programmes since her high school days.
For nearly a decade, she immersed herself in leadership development, event facilitation, and project management. Along the way, she realised that her passion for building extended beyond structures and into something equally meaningful, creating experiences that bring people together.
Then, she asked herself a simple yet life-changing question:
“Why can’t I combine everything I love into one career?”
That question became SOMEFUN.
Today, SOMEFUN is a creative event curation platform that designs customised experiential workshops, team-building programmes, and corporate learning experiences tailored to every client’s goals, budget, and needs. It’s not about offering one-size-fits-all solutions. It’s about creating meaningful experiences that inspire people to connect, collaborate, and grow together.

From 10 Participants to More Than 5,000 Lives Impacted

What started as an idea has now grown into something far bigger than Lorraine ever imagined.
SOMEFUN has successfully conducted team-building and experiential learning programmes for nearly 60 companies across Malaysia, serving both multinational corporations and SMEs from various industries.
To date, Lorraine estimates that the organisation has engaged more than 5,000 participants through its programmes.
And perhaps her proudest milestone?
Facilitating sessions for nearly 300 participants at a single time.

Building the Next Chapter
Lorraine’s journey continues to evolve.
In addition to her work in construction and experiential learning, she became an HRDC-accredited trainer last year, a milestone that opened another exciting chapter in her entrepreneurial journey.
That achievement led to the launch of JLX Academy, a learning platform that combines creativity, management expertise, and structured training programmes designed for individuals and organisations alike.
Together, her ventures reflect a shared mission: to empower people through meaningful experiences, continuous learning, and purposeful growth.
